Robert Cerveny

March 13, 1930 - Jan. 18, 2013

WASHINGTON — Robert Frank Cerveny, 82, of Washington, died at 1:10 p.m. Friday at his residence. Born March 13, 1930, in Washington, he was the son of Frank and Grace (Rosenberry) Cerveny. He had worked at B and O Shops, U.S. Railway, McCord Corp., and was a farmer and carpenter. He is survived by his wife of 53 years, Shirley L. (Fox) Cerveny, whom he married Dec. 31, 1959; two daughters, Suzanne Riggle and Carol (Jon) Ashby; one son, David (Jill) Cerveny; one granddaughter, Erin (Dustin) Cox; four grandsons, Brian (Janelle) Riggle, Michael Ashby, Dereck Ashby, and Garrett Ashby; three great-grandchildren, Caitlin and Brecklin Cox and Abigail Grace Riggle; five stepgrandchildren; six stepgreat-grandchildren; one niece, Marie Psenski; and two nephews, Bob and Jim Elkins of Michigan. He is preceded in death by his parents, and one brother, Joe Elkins. The funeral will be at 2 p.m. Tuesday at Gill Funeral Home, with Rev. Robert Harting officiating. Burial will be in New Veale Cemetery. Visitation is from 4 p.m. to 8 p.m. today at the funeral home. Condolences may be made to the family online at www.gillsince1872.com
